twitter分享
<a href="http://twitter.com/share?url=(要分享的网址)+'&text=' + encodeURIComponent(要分享带上的文本)" target="_blank">Twitter</a>
encodeURIComponent() 函数可把字符串作为 URI 组件进行编码。
可以拼接上 + “%0A” +换行
twitter官方文档(需要科学上网)
https://developer.twitter.com/en/docs/twitter-for-websites/cards/guides/getting-started
要分享的网站需要设置meta标签内容
twitter会从meta标签里面抓取信息
summary_large_image ==>大图展示
summary ==> 小图展示
<meta name="twitter:card" content="summary_large_image">
<meta property="og:type" content="website" />
<meta property="og:title" content="(标题)">
<meta property="og:description" content="(描述)" />
<meta property="og:url" content="(网址)" />
<meta property="og:image" content="(要预览的图片)" />
<meta property="og:image:width" content="686" />
<meta property="og:image:height" content="390" />
twitter分享预览效果网址: https://cards-dev.twitter.com/validator
大图例子:
小图例子:
Line分享
line官方文档(需要科学上网)
https://social-plugins.line.me/zh_TW/how_to_install#lineitbutton
Line分享也会从meta标签里面抓取信息
与上面的设置是一样的
https://line.naver.jp/R/msg/text/?' + encodeURIComponent(分享的文本) + "%0A" + encodeURIComponent(分享的网址)
Line 的效果需要Line账号才能预览(没有,无法展示)